Xi Jinping next week meeting with Putin, here are the agreements that will be signed

Chinese President Xi Jinping will visit Russia next week at the invitation of Russian President Vladimir Putin, the Chinese Foreign Ministry announced today. This will be Xi's first visit to Moscow since Putin launched his invasion of Ukraine more than a year ago. During the visit, Xi and Putin will discuss strategic cooperation between the two countries, according to the Kremlin. "During the talks, current issues of further development of relations of comprehensive partnership and strategic cooperation between Russia and China will be discussed," the Kremlin said in a statement on Friday. "An exchange of views is also planned within the framework of deepening Russian-Chinese cooperation in the international arena", the Kremlin added. He added that in addition to those two statements, more than 10 documents will be signed, which are now in different degrees of readiness and will be signed in the margins of the visit. Xi will be the most prominent international leader to visit Putin since his invasion of Ukraine in February 2022. The visit comes as Xi is recasting his image as a global statesman. He already has a major victory under his belt in signing a landmark agreement between Saudi Arabia and Iran to restore diplomatic ties. Soon after he returns from Russia, he will host Brazilian President Luiz Inacio Lula da Silva, the Chinese foreign ministry said on Friday. Xi and Ukrainian leader Volodymyr Zelenskiy also plan to speak by video link soon in what would be their first conversation since the Russian invasion, a Ukrainian official familiar with the preparations said.
